Veneers are thin shells made of porcelain or composite material that are custom-made to fit over the front surface of your teeth. They are designed to correct a variety of dental imperfections, including stained, chipped, misaligned, or gapped teeth. With veneers, you can achieve a beautiful, natural-looking smile without the need for extensive dental work.
The process of getting veneers typically takes only two to three visits to the dentist.
During your initial consultation, Dr. Goodyke will discuss your cosmetic goals and determine if veneers are the right option for you. He will examine your teeth and may take X-rays or impressions of your mouth and teeth.
To prepare your teeth for veneers, Dr. Goodyke will remove a small amount of enamel from the front of your teeth. This creates space for the veneers to fit naturally and comfortably. An impression of your teeth will be made and sent to a dental laboratory where your veneers will be custom-made.
Once your veneers are ready, Dr. Goodyke will carefully bond them to your teeth. He will make any necessary adjustments to ensure a perfect fit and natural look. Once the veneers are properly positioned, they will be hardened with a special light.
Veneers can dramatically improve the appearance of your smile. They are custom-made to fit your teeth and are designed to mimic the natural look and feel of your enamel. Veneers can correct a wide range of cosmetic issues, giving you a smile that is straight, white, and beautiful.
Veneers are made from strong, durable materials that resist staining and chipping. With proper care, veneers can last for many years, making them a long-term solution for improving your smile.
Unlike crowns or caps, veneers require minimal removal of your natural tooth enamel. This makes the procedure less invasive and preserves more of your natural tooth structure.
